Campus area offers a variety of hangouts Cleveland State University's downtown location offers students, faculty and staff a large selection of restaurants.
Arby's offers fast service and sit-down dining. Arby's, on the corner of Euclid & East 21st, serves breakfast from 7:30 a.m. to 10:30 and lunch/dinner from 7:30 a.m. to 7 p.m., Monday through Friday. Arby's is open Saturday from 7:30 a.m. to 5 p.m. and closed on Sunday. Patrons can choose between breakfast sandwiches for $1.79 each or french toastix for $1.55. The lunch/dinner menu offers eight combo meals varying from $4.19 to $5.19, and combos include choice of medium homestyle or curly fries and a medium soft drink. Arby's also offers two sandwiches for those conscious of their calorie intake. The roast turkey deluxe for $2.39 and the roast chicken deluxe for $2.49 each with less than 300 calories. About half of Arby's customers are CSU students, according to District Manager Bill Ulrich with Tuesday and Wednesday being the busiest. Mr. Hero, located at 1818 Euclid Avenue, serves lunch/dinner from 10 a.m. to 8 p.m. Monday through Friday, from 11 a.m. to 5 p.m. on Saturday and is closed on Sunday. The dining room closes at 7 p.m. The lunch/dinner menu varies in price depending upon the size of the sandwich. The hot sub prices range from $2.49 for a seven-inch gyro combo, to $6.29 for a 14-inch choice of a romanburger combo, grilled chicken combo or a country chicken combo. The deli subs also range in price based on size of sandwich. Mr. Hero has a clientele of about 75percent CSU students and offers a 15 percent discount for all students, faculty and staff. JoEllen Schobel, manager, said that new coupons will circulate within the next four weeks. Rascal House Pizza, located at 2064 Euclid Ave., serves lunch/dinner from 7 to 2:30 a.m. Monday through Saturday and 11 a.m. to midnight Sunday. Luncheon combos are served from 10:30 a.m. to 4 p.m. The menu features a wide selection of specialty pizzas and various "munchies" including garlic sesame bread sticks, wings, "subs & wrappers," salads and pasta. Prices range from $1.79 and up. Luncheon combo prices range from $3.29 to $4.79 and include a medium soft drink. Rascal House Pizza serves 200 - 300 students a day. They offers free delivery and a 5percent discount with the Reward Club card. A coupon book, with monthly coupons, was distributed at the beginning of the semester. The Foundry Bar, located behind Rascal House, is open from 10:30 to 2 a.m. Monday through Sunday.
The Foundry bartender is getting ready for a busy night. They serve appetizers, including grilled steak- on-a stick, wings, homemade potato coils and bruschetta. Appetizer prices start at $3.95 . The lunch/dinner menu offers burgers, salads and Rascal House pizza by the slice. Foundry lunch/dinner prices range from $2.00 to $9.95. The Foundry Bar offers a selection of various bottled and draft beers, local microbeers, specialty martinis, single malt and rare scotches, wines, champagne and cognac. They also have a cigar menu with 14 different cigars from the Dominican Republic and Honduras. The Foundry Bar serves about 50 students daily and some faculty. They plan to implement a college ID night beginning the first week in October which will offer specials on beers. Becky's, located at 1762 East 18th Street, is open from 11:30 to 2:30 a.m., Monday through Friday and on Sundays during Browns season until 2:30 a.m. They serve appetizers such as soup and chicken fingers, ranging in price from $1.65 to $4.50. The lunch/dinner menu offers burgers, sandwiches and salads ranging from $1.50 for an all beef hot dog to $5.75 for a grilled chicken salad. Becky's offers weekly specials and welcomes carryout orders. The Mardi Gras Lounge and Grill, located at 1423 East 21st, is open from 11 to 2 a.m., Monday through Wednesday, from 11 to 4 a.m., Thursday through Saturday, and closed Sunday. The Mardi Gras breakfast menu includes eggs and omelettes, appetizers, salads and entrees and all ranging in prices from $4.95 for a salad to $24.95 for a T-bone steak. Breakfast is served from 1 to 4 a.m. Lunch, served from 11 a.m. to 3 p.m., offers hot, pita, sub and specialty sandwiches, appetizers, salads, pizza, entrees, and Grecian specialties. Prices range from $1.95 for soup, to $13.95 for a large deluxe pizza. The Mardi Gras serves dinner from 3 p.m. until close. Their dinner menu varies from classic Athenian appetizers, salads, appetizers, specialty sandwiches, Creole specialties and Grecian specialties. The lunch menu offers hot and cold sandwiches from $4.50 to $6.75. The Superior Deli specializes in corn beef sandwiches ranging from $5.50 to $5.75. The New Best Steak & Gyros, located at 1910 Euclid Avenue, is open 24 hours.
Best Steak and Gyro offers a large selection of video games and pool tables. Their breakfast selection range in prices from $2.29 to $7.99. Breakfast is served 24 hours a day. The lunch menu offers sandwiches and pizza ranging from $1.69 to $7.99. They offer appetizers and an assortment of sandwiches. The dinner menu, ranging from $4.99 to $15.99, includes steaks, chicken, fish and shrimp. Dinner specials range from $19.99 to $29.99.
